Output 53e264b8d75fd6a6735c1ae4e0c9553a6525a1557553def2a2ee7057be1c38ac:1

value
3559075
script pubkey
OP_0 OP_PUSHBYTES_20 95c05e1e4c63af4f51f8c0082b4158e824b6fd18
address
bc1qjhq9u8jvvwh5750ccqyzks2caqjtdlgcgzn5f6
transaction
53e264b8d75fd6a6735c1ae4e0c9553a6525a1557553def2a2ee7057be1c38ac
spent
true